This came up on one of the other forums I go on. People were listing what they like or look for on a roleplaying game before joining, and what turns them away. And here is my list:
My likes:
Small or nonexistent application. I've been using character sheets/bios for a decade and I'm used to them, but please don't make me post a novel about their childhood. I'd like to save my writing muse for, you know, the roleplaying.
Free roleplay. Like, where I can plot as I like, make as many characters as I want or need, without needing approval for everything every step of the way or having to play by a post order or whatever. I need a good deal of freedom, within minimal, but necessary rules.
A friendly community where nastiness of any kind isn't tolerated and the staff actually enforce the rules on the rules list--but not any that aren't. In other words, good management makes the difference to me.
High activity. I don't just like a big active RP board, I need one. I quickly get frustrated or bored with small games that don't have a large bustling community and hundreds of posts a day and lots of stuff going on. I don't care if I'm not the "centre of attention" on said board, I don't care that the entire place doesn't revolve around me. I didn't come to steal the limelight. I came to plot and roleplay exciting, interesting and fun stories with people and do so intensively. I need that energy, and that variety. This is usually the first thing I look at when I come to a forum and if it is not active enough I don't look at the rest, I just move on, unless I just can't find what it is I'm looking for anywhere else. {I realise I'm probably in the minority here with this!}
My dislikes:
..No, wait, more like "my won't-do-under-any-circumstances":
Word counts. This is a game, not English class. I already graduated, thank you.
Grammar/rules/etc. Nazis. Again: lighten up, it's a game, I am a laid back person on forums and this includes roleplay and OOC talk too. I don't want to be banned for a week because I made a somewhat off-topic reply to the thread, "Who Hates Justin Bieber" or whatever. What gives. And yet I see a lot of this on forums. Lighten up.
Unfriendly, cliqueish community. I won't even go there.
Half dead forums. Needs to have a few hundred posts going on each day or I'm going to lose interest and wander. I guess you could call me high-maintenance but I just thrive on that constant influx of new material coming in. Makes me feel like I'm part of a large, complex RPing world.
